Torque Tester in China Trends and Forecast
The future of the torque tester market in China looks promising with opportunities in the electrical and electronics manufacturing, automobile and aerospace industry, and plastic and polymer manufacturing markets. The global torque tester market is expected to grow with a CAGR of 7.2% from 2025 to 2031. The torque tester market in China is also forecasted to witness strong growth over the forecast period. The major drivers for this market are the increasing demand for accurate torque measurements and the growing trend of automation.
• Lucintel forecasts that, within the product type category, torque testers are expected to witness the highest growth over the forecast period due to their usefulness in the automobile sector for a variety of applications.
• Within the application category, the automobile and aerospace industries will remain the largest segment due to their deployment during the initial development and production of automobiles.
Emerging Trends in the Torque Tester Market in China
The torque tester market in China is experiencing rapid growth due to technological advancements, evolving manufacturing practices, and increasing demand for precision testing. Several factors such as automation, increased manufacturing standards, and the shift towards digital technologies, are reshaping the market. In China, the automotive, aerospace, and electronics industries are driving the demand for accurate torque testing solutions.
• Automation and Industry 4.0 Integration: The rise of automation and Industry 4.0 in China has significantly impacted the torque tester market. Manufacturing companies are increasingly adopting automated systems to streamline production and enhance testing accuracy. Torque testers integrated with automated solutions allow for continuous monitoring and real-time data analytics, making the testing process more efficient and precise. The demand for automated torque testers is especially strong in sectors such as automotive and electronics, where precision and quality control are paramount.
• Shift Towards Digital and IoT-Based Solutions: Digital and Internet of Things (IoT) technologies are transforming the torque tester market in China. Manufacturers are seeking smart torque testing devices that can be connected to centralized data systems for real-time monitoring and performance tracking. IoT-enabled torque testers allow for remote diagnostics, predictive maintenance, and data-driven decision-making. This trend is particularly strong in industries like aerospace and automotive, where precision and monitoring of torque application are essential for product safety and performance.
• Demand for High-Precision and Custom Solutions: As manufacturing processes in China become more complex, there is a growing demand for high-precision torque testing solutions. Industries such as aerospace, automotive, and electronics require torque testers that can provide highly accurate measurements to ensure safety and functionality. Manufacturers are seeking customized torque testing solutions to meet the specific needs of their production lines. The demand for such specialized equipment is driving innovation and encouraging suppliers to develop products that cater to these highly specific requirements.
• Increased Focus on Sustainability and Energy Efficiency: With increasing environmental awareness, manufacturers in China are placing more emphasis on energy-efficient and environmentally friendly torque testers. Many companies are adopting torque testers that consume less energy while providing the same high levels of precision. The shift towards sustainability is being driven by government policies and the growing demand for green technologies across industries. As a result, torque tester manufacturers are developing solutions that minimize energy consumption and reduce the environmental footprint, aligning with China’s broader goals for sustainable industrial development.
• Regulatory Compliance and Quality Standards: The enforcement of stricter quality and safety regulations in China is driving the demand for torque testers that meet international standards. Industries such as automotive, aerospace, and electronics are increasingly required to meet global certification requirements. To ensure compliance, manufacturers are seeking torque testers that adhere to standards such as ISO, ASTM, and others. The need for certified and standardized testing equipment is reshaping the market, as companies strive to maintain product quality and meet regulatory requirements.
The torque tester market in China is being reshaped by several emerging trends, including automation, IoT integration, the demand for precision, sustainability efforts, and the push for regulatory compliance. As industries such as automotive, aerospace, and electronics continue to grow, the need for advanced, efficient, and high-precision torque testers will increase. These trends are driving innovation and transforming how manufacturers approach torque testing, enabling them to meet the demands of modern manufacturing and quality control.

Strategic Growth Opportunities for Torque Tester Market in China
China’s torque tester market is brimming with strategic growth opportunities, driven by advancements in technology, evolving industrial requirements, and the country’s focus on increasing manufacturing efficiency. The growing demand for precision, digitalization, and sustainable solutions presents lucrative opportunities for companies operating in this space.
• Automotive Manufacturing Sector: The automotive industry in China is one of the largest and fastest-growing sectors, driving demand for torque testers that ensure the quality and safety of vehicle components. Torque testing is essential for verifying the proper assembly of fasteners in critical vehicle parts, including engines and transmissions. As China continues to develop its automotive manufacturing capabilities, the need for high-precision torque testers will increase, creating significant growth opportunities for companies that specialize in this area.
• Aerospace and Aviation Industry: The aerospace sector in China is expanding rapidly, with increasing investments in both commercial and military aviation. Precision torque testing plays a critical role in ensuring the safety and reliability of components such as turbine engines, landing gear, and other critical parts. As the Chinese aerospace industry continues to grow, the demand for torque testers that meet stringent safety standards will also rise, presenting opportunities for suppliers to provide specialized solutions for this high-precision market.
• Electronics and Semiconductor Manufacturing: The electronics industry, particularly in the production of semiconductors, displays, and other precision components, is a key driver of the torque tester market in China. Accurate torque application is essential to avoid damaging sensitive electronic parts during assembly. With China’s position as a global leader in electronics manufacturing, there is a growing demand for high-precision torque testers that can handle the unique needs of this industry. Companies offering specialized torque testing solutions for electronics manufacturing are well-positioned to capitalize on this opportunity.
• Energy and Renewable Energy Sectors: The energy sector, including renewable energy, is another area experiencing growth in China. As the country transitions towards cleaner and more sustainable energy sources, the need for efficient and reliable torque testing solutions is increasing. Torque testers are essential for ensuring the proper assembly and maintenance of wind turbines, solar panels, and other renewable energy equipment. The demand for energy-efficient testing solutions that align with China’s sustainability goals will drive growth in this segment.
• Construction and Heavy Machinery Applications: With rapid urbanization and infrastructure development, the construction and heavy machinery sectors in China are expanding. Torque testing is vital for ensuring the safety and durability of large machinery and structural components. As construction projects grow in scale and complexity, the demand for accurate torque testing equipment will increase. Companies offering torque testers tailored for heavy machinery applications will find significant growth opportunities in the Chinese market.
Strategic growth opportunities in the torque tester market in China are abundant across key sectors such as automotive manufacturing, aerospace, electronics, energy, and construction. By focusing on these industries and offering tailored solutions, companies can capitalize on the growing demand for precision and quality in torque testing. These opportunities will drive innovation and long-term growth in the Chinese market.
Torque Tester Market in China Driver and Challenges
The torque tester market in China is influenced by a wide range of technological, economic, and regulatory drivers and challenges. On the one hand, factors such as advancements in automation, digitalization, and global quality standards are fueling growth. On the other hand, challenges such as the high cost of advanced testing systems, regulatory compliance pressures, and the need for skilled labor are obstacles that need to be addressed. Understanding these dynamics is essential for companies looking to succeed in the competitive Chinese market.
The factors responsible for driving the torque tester market in China include:
• Technological Advancements in Automation: The adoption of automated torque testing systems is one of the key drivers in the Chinese market. Automation has enabled manufacturers to achieve faster, more consistent, and accurate testing results while reducing human error. With Industry 4.0 gaining momentum, automated testing solutions that integrate with other production systems are becoming the norm. This technological shift is pushing the demand for torque testers that can seamlessly integrate into automated production environments, making it a key driver of market growth.
• Digital Transformation and IoT Integration: The integration of digital technologies and IoT into torque testing systems is another significant driver. IoT-enabled torque testers allow for real-time data collection, remote monitoring, and predictive maintenance, leading to higher operational efficiency and reduced downtime. The demand for connected testing solutions is increasing as manufacturers in China seek to optimize their production lines and improve testing accuracy. Digital torque testers with advanced features like cloud storage and data analysis tools are in high demand, further fueling market growth.
• Stringent Regulatory Standards and Quality Control: Regulatory standards play a critical role in shaping the torque tester market in China. With increased global scrutiny and pressure to meet international safety and quality standards, Chinese manufacturers are required to adopt high-quality torque testing solutions that comply with regulations such as ISO, ASTM, and other global certifications. The need for compliance with these standards is driving the demand for advanced torque testers capable of providing precise, repeatable results that meet regulatory requirements.

• High Initial Costs of Advanced Testing Solutions: Despite the growing demand for advanced torque testers, the high initial cost remains a significant challenge for many companies in China. Smaller manufacturers and those in price-sensitive industries may find it difficult to justify the investment in high-precision, automated testing systems. Although these systems offer long-term cost savings through efficiency gains, the upfront costs can be a barrier to adoption, limiting market penetration for advanced torque testing technologies.
• Skilled Labor Shortage and Training Needs: The increasing complexity of modern torque testing systems requires skilled personnel to operate and maintain these advanced devices. In China, there is a shortage of trained professionals who possess the necessary skills to work with digital and automated torque testers. This gap in expertise can slow the adoption of new technologies and impact the effectiveness of torque testing operations. Companies must invest in training and skill development to address this challenge and ensure the smooth integration of advanced torque testing solutions.
• Integration Challenges with Existing Systems: Many manufacturers in China still rely on traditional or analog torque testing methods, and transitioning to digital or automated systems can pose significant challenges. Integrating new torque testing solutions with existing production lines and legacy systems requires substantial investment and technical expertise. This integration process can disrupt production and lead to temporary downtime, which many companies seek to avoid. Overcoming these hurdles while ensuring compatibility and smooth transition to new systems is a key challenge.
